Microsoft tests app-only cloud PCs as rivals push new virtual desktop tech

Microsoft has launched a public preview of Windows 365 Cloud Apps, letting users stream individual apps like Outlook or Word without loading a full virtual desktop. The move trims overhead for organizations running shared Cloud PCs. The announcement lands as AWS debuts M4-powered cloud Macs and Omnissa expands beyond VMware with new endpoint tools, underscoring how competition in cloud desktops and app streaming is intensifying.
